Pakistan, IMF discuss $2.5 billion standby arrangement -domestic media

ISLAMABAD (Reuters) – Pakistan and the International Monetary Fund are discussing a $2.5-billion “standby arrangement” for six to nine months, domestic newspapers said on Wednesday, with the current bailout programme set to expire on June 30. Read full story
